Air India Ladies Only Under 140 Characters
The maharaja airlines will solely dedicate 6 Air India ladies only seats on every domestic flight for solo women travellers.
Tell Me More…
Basis the response, the maharaja carrier may even extend Air India ladies only seats to their international counterparts.
As a matter of fact starting today, ladies can book reserved seats in the third row of the economy class cabin at no extra cost. Additionally, these seats will be available for up to an hour before check-in closes.
Perhaps, for the first time ever, seats can be reserved by women on planes.
In what appears to be a world first, Air India is now reserving the first six front-row seats of domestic flights for women.
— UberFacts (@UberFacts) January 15, 2017
This decision was in response to a recent in-flight misbehaviour. Both of which occurred in Air India over the course of two weeks, on two separate occasions.
